SECP registered 4,761 new companies in August 2026, pushing the national total past 311,000, with IT leading sectoral growth and Punjab topping regional registrations.
Shandong Hi-Speed Group, one of China's leading state-owned infrastructure enterprises, has expressed interest in investing in Pakistan's transport, logistics, and connectivity projects following talks with the Board of Investment.

Mr. Jamil Ahmad Qureshi, Additional Secretary (Incharge) SIFC Division, has assumed additional charge as Secretary, Board of Investment (BOI), Islamabad. The move aims to enhance coordination and policy alignment between SIFC and BOI to boost Pakistan’s investment landscape.
